Step one, is to really work out what you want while you retire. How a lot cash do you wish to dwell on? Are you considering of simply sitting in a 4th ground walk-up eating cat meals, or are you extra interested a rental with a maid within the Keys? Determine a purpose sum.
When you need a quick picture of how much money you might be actually spending, go grab your final twelve financial institution statements. Add up all of the withdrawals (All the withdrawals, don’t omit that emergency $5,000 you pulled out). Use that number as a ballpark for what kind of income you want a 12 months in retirement. If you already know you’ll downsize, or your mortgage is paid off in a couple months you may subtract a bit off that quantity, however I would depart it all in. Individuals tend to think they are going to spend less in retirement then they do now, nonetheless, many people spend as a lot or more then they do currently. Remedy, new hips, and early hen lunches are simply as costly as your current go-go sizzling lifestyle.
Here’s a retirement image so simple as I can make it. When you retire if you want to have $one hundred,000 dollars a 12 months in earnings you have to to have $2,000,000 within the bank. $2,000,000 at a 5% return (what an average CD is paying now) = $one hundred,000 a year in revenue PRETAX! After the government will get completed with you, it is probably solely price $seventy five,000. Thanks Uncle Sam!
For these of you astute enough to catch what I omitted above, if you retire with $2,000,000 within the bank you might pull out $one hundred,000 a 12 months for 20 years earlier than you were out of money. That could be a little bit comforting, however in case you are 20 to 30 now, you are probably going to dwell into your 90s without a problem. When you retire at sixty five, that’s a minimum of 25 years in retirement. Falling short of your dream est egg is okay, we will all budget. But falling so quick hat you have to take an element-time job at the Kwiki-Mart, perhaps not what you planned.

Now that I have your attention, here is what you are able to do about it. If your employer sponsors a 401K plan be sure to participate in it. Sure, make the sacrifice now. Drop the sum in that you’d spend on a case of Pabst at least. Also, be clever…Right here is the opposite big half that most individuals miss: In case your employer matches your contributions, as an instance they match a hundred% of your contributions up to a 5% deferral out of your wage; be sure you put in at the very least 5% of your salary!!!! That could be a 100% return on your money instantly. Here is a higher approach to describe it: FREE MONEY. Available in the market a return of over 10% is a rattling good year. Even if your employer matches 25% for three% of your salary that’s still a 25% return proper away. Make sure you put in as much cash as your company will match. These bastards make you show up on a regular basis and work under these hideous fluorescent lights, right? Take advantage of each single thing they provide you! Take the free money! If you don’t have a 401k at work, exit at the moment and start your individual IRA and put in the most contribution every year (between $4,000 and $5,000 for 2006).
